ScreenWave
2020
Lucky Break
2007
The Alan Titchmarsh Show
2004
New Tricks
2002
Crocodile Tears
2000
Pay and Display
1997
Melissa
Jonathan Creek
1996
The All New Adventures of Mr Blobby